Time to change poor away game record- Vision FC Head Coach ahead of Medeama Clash

Vision FC head coach, Nana Agyemang, is expecting his team to turn around its poor form playing away from home in the Ghana Premier League.

He said this in a pre-game interview ahead of Vision FC’s game against Medeama SC at the TNA Stadium on Friday, May 2 at 18:00 GMT in Tarkwa. Both teams go into the contest on the back of respective impressive wins.

Medeama beat Young Apostles 3-0 while Vision FC stunned league leaders Bibiani Gold Stars 2-0 at the Nii Adjei Kraku II Stadium.

While acknowledging the strength of Medeama’s form in Tarkwa, Nana Agyemang is adamant his team can get a good result.

“We are going to try to carry along that motivation [from beating Gold Stars] to go and play this away game.”

“Our season away games have not been that great but the idea is go there and change it and we are expecting a very difficult game but we are also very difficult to play against so we are going out there to do our best” Nana Agyemang said.

Vision rank 14th while Medeama rank seventh in the standings ahead of the game.
